On Mon, 27 Aug 2001 08:24:22 +0200, Alexander Sommer wrote: Hi Alexander, my first thought ... did you installed Samba or NFS on the linux machine, so the W2K machine is able to read the files ... cause you mentioned Drive C: in your config example, this be should \\linux-box\share\whatever or similar. File access is mandatory to get it to work.
